Scarbee MM-Bass Advanced Features

As in the last part of this tutorial, let us start by loading a fresh instance of Scarbee MM-Bass (by using Kontakt player) to a newly created MIDI channel within SoundBridge.

Perform Tab

In the left part of the interface, you can see a tab with "Perform" written by default. Moreover, if we click on it, the drop-down menu appears.

As you can see above, here we get a list of many different submenus holding various controls. For example, if we click "Players Profile," we can select one of the three styles. Therefore, their playing styles change the fret behavior as follows :

  • Pop & Countr: No specific preference for low/high frets
  • Soul & Funk: Frets above fret 4 are preferred
  • Rock & Retro: Frets above fret 6 are preferred

FX Presets

Pursuing this further, we are moving to "FX Presets," where we can open a sub-menu. It is possible to choose from attractive pre-saved preset banks. My favorite from Standard, Old School, and New Wave is 2020 Lead, which is solely fat and spacious.  

Pickup Hit

Next feature from this menu that I would like to mention is the "Pickup Hit". It is basically the sound of a player hammering right-hand fingers on strings when playing hard. With this feature, dialing the Ratio parameter lets you control how much of the pickup hammering sound should be present.  

Controllers

One more useful feature of this section is the "Controllers" submenu. Using CC mapping, you can switch between different articulations of the sequence that played. Let's list a few :

  • Playing position: This will affect the following note but not lock the position like the holding position key switch (F5-B6) pressed does.
  • Slide mode: Is used to activate Slide Mode (by default is set to CC#64)
  • Sustain: Used to sustain notes (like the sustain pedal otherwise does)

All this CC mapping can be changed to different lines of your choosing. Let me show you how to engage, for example, the slide mod, followed by a short audio sample of the bass guitar sequence I made using Scarbee MM-Bass.

As you can see in the Soundbridge's MIDI editor, I marked a MIDI CC tab in red. Moreover, by clicking on this ta,b, we enter the submenu where I will choose the MIDI CC#64, which controls the slide mode. Here is what it looks like.

After selecting the MIDI CC#6,4, we are returned to the MIDI editor. I will draw the line for Slide mode by clicking on the "View MIDI CC" tab. I marked it in red in the picture below. The line appears in the middle of the piano roll, but to get the full effect of the Slide mode, I will pull it up to the maximum value, which is 127.
